Watson: Recalled
All-rounder Shane Watson has been called up to Australia's one-day squad to face the West Indies following the injury to Matthew Hayden.
Opening batsman Hayden has returned home from the Caribbean after damaging an Achilles tendon.
That has seen Watson handed a chance to cement his place in the side, with chairman of selectors Andrew Hilditch believing the 26-year-old Queenslander will shine at the top of the order.
"Approximately 18 months ago we identified Shane as someone we thought could open the batting for Australia in one-day cricket and in the opportunities he has had since, he has played that role extremely well," Hilditch said.
"He also adds great flexibility to our bowling attack in this format of the game.
"Shane is an exciting young player and deserves his opportunity to return to the Australian side."
